Amazon.in on Wednesday announced that its Prime members can now enjoy an array of mobile gaming content with their Prime membership, including access to free in-game content like collectible characters, upgrades, in-game currency and Prime-only tournaments across mobile games.

Prime members can claim content from internationally popular mobile games like Mobile Legends: Bang Bang and popular Indian games like World Cricket Championship.

"We recognize the need for in-game content by mobile gamers to enhance their playing experience and are delighted to provide access to this content free to Prime members. We will continue to add new in-game content for other popular games, with frequent content refreshes," Akshay Sahi, Director & Head of Prime, Amazon India said in a statement.

Prime members can also look forward to upcoming content launches from top games like Ludo King and more.

The selection will be refreshed on a regular basis with new games and content launches planned every month.
